¡Hola a todos! Si estás leyendo esto, es probable que te encuentres en una situación que muchos usuarios de Windows han experimentado: un molesto mensaje de error que interrumpe una instalación o actualización. Hoy nos centraremos en uno de esos intrusos digitales que nos quita el sueño: el error 0x80070103. Entiendo perfectamente la frustración que sientes cuando Windows, en lugar de facilitarte la vida, te lanza un código indescifrable.
Pero no te preocupes, estás en el lugar adecuado. Esta guía ha sido cuidadosamente elaborada para ser tu compañera de confianza en la misión de erradicar este problema de tu sistema. Exploraremos qué significa, por qué aparece y, lo más importante, cómo solucionarlo de manera efectiva y paso a paso. ¡Prepárate para recuperar el control de tus actualizaciones de Windows!
Entendiendo al Enemigo: ¿Qué Es el Error 0x80070103? 🧐
Antes de sumergirnos en las soluciones, es fundamental comprender qué significa este código. El error 0x80070103 suele aparecer durante una instalación o actualización de Windows, específicamente cuando el sistema intenta instalar un controlador de dispositivo (driver) para algún componente de tu hardware. El mensaje que lo acompaña a menudo se traduce a „ERROR_NOT_FOUND” o indica que el sistema no puede encontrar el controlador especificado o que ya existe una versión superior o incompatible instalada.
En términos más sencillos, es como si Windows intentara ponerte un sombrero que ya tienes puesto, o uno que es más pequeño que el que ya llevas. Esto ocurre con frecuencia con controladores de tarjetas gráficas, chipset, dispositivos de red o audio. La buena noticia es que, si bien es exasperante, este error rara vez indica un problema grave de hardware. Más bien, es una señal de que hay una pequeña desincronización en la forma en que Windows Update maneja tus controladores.
Las causas más comunes incluyen:
- Controladores obsoletos o corruptos: Una versión antigua o dañada del controlador actual impide la instalación de la nueva.
- Conflicto de versiones: Estás intentando instalar un controlador genérico de Windows Update cuando ya tienes uno más reciente o específico del fabricante.
- Problemas temporales con Windows Update: A veces, el servicio de actualización simplemente tiene un mal día.
Preparación Antes de la Batalla: Pasos Previos Cruciales 🛡️
Antes de intentar cualquier solución más avanzada, siempre es aconsejable realizar algunas verificaciones básicas. Estos pasos, aunque sencillos, pueden ahorrarte mucho tiempo y esfuerzo.
- Copia de Seguridad de tus Datos: Siempre que vayas a realizar cambios significativos en el sistema, especialmente relacionados con controladores, una copia de seguridad es tu mejor seguro. Guarda tus archivos importantes en un disco externo o en la nube. 💾
- Reinicia el Equipo: Aunque suene obvio, un reinicio puede resolver problemas temporales que están causando el conflicto. ¡Es el „apaga y enciende de la informática”! 🔄
- Verifica tu Conexión a Internet: Asegúrate de que tu conexión sea estable y funcione correctamente, ya que Windows Update requiere acceso constante a la red. 🌐
Métodos de Solución Detallados: ¡A Trabajar! 🔧
Ahora que estamos preparados, vamos a abordar el error 0x80070103 con una serie de estrategias. Te recomiendo empezar por las más sencillas y avanzar progresivamente. ¡Vamos a ello!
Método 1: Ocultar la Actualización Problemática (La Solución Rápida y Efectiva) 🚫
En muchos casos, la actualización que está generando el error no es crítica o es una versión antigua de un controlador que ya posees. Si este es el caso, la solución más sencilla es evitar que Windows Update intente instalarla.
Microsoft ofrece una herramienta específica para esto:
- Descarga la Herramienta „Mostrar u Ocultar Actualizaciones”: Visita el sitio de soporte de Microsoft y busca „Mostrar u ocultar actualizaciones”. Deberías encontrar un enlace para descargar el paquete
wushowhide.diagcab
. Este pequeño programa te permite controlar qué actualizaciones de Windows se instalan o se ocultan. - Ejecuta la Herramienta: Haz doble clic en el archivo
wushowhide.diagcab
. - Sigue las Instrucciones:
- Haz clic en „Siguiente” para comenzar.
- Selecciona „Hide updates” (Ocultar actualizaciones).
- La herramienta escaneará tu sistema en busca de actualizaciones pendientes.
- Identifica la actualización que está causando el error 0x80070103. A menudo, el nombre incluirá la marca de tu hardware (por ejemplo, „Intel driver update for…” o „NVIDIA Corporation – Display”).
- Marca la casilla junto a la actualización problemática y haz clic en „Siguiente”.
- Reinicia tu PC: Una vez ocultada, esa actualización ya no debería aparecer ni intentar instalarse, eliminando la fuente del error.
Este método es increíblemente útil porque no interfiere con el funcionamiento de otros componentes y te permite seguir recibiendo el resto de las actualizaciones importantes.
Método 2: Actualizar o Desinstalar el Controlador Manualmente (El Enfoque Preciso) 🔍
Si la solución anterior no funciona, o si prefieres abordar el problema directamente, puedes gestionar el controlador conflictivo desde el Administrador de Dispositivos. Este es el método más recomendado si tienes la certeza de qué controlador está causando el problema.
Paso 2.1: Identificar el Controlador Conflictivo
A veces, el mensaje de error de Windows Update te da una pista sobre qué controlador está fallando. Si no es así, puedes buscar en el Visor de Eventos (eventvwr.msc
) los errores relacionados con Windows Update justo antes de la aparición del 0x80070103. Busca entradas que mencionen „controlador” o „driver” junto a fallos de instalación.
Paso 2.2: Desinstalar el Controlador
- Abre el Administrador de Dispositivos: Haz clic derecho en el botón „Inicio” y selecciona „Administrador de Dispositivos”. También puedes buscarlo en la barra de búsqueda de Windows.
- Localiza el Dispositivo Problemático: Expande las categorías hasta encontrar el dispositivo cuyo controlador sospechas que está causando el problema (ej. „Adaptadores de pantalla”, „Controladoras de sonido, vídeo y juegos”, „Adaptadores de red”).
- Desinstala el Controlador: Haz clic derecho sobre el dispositivo y selecciona „Desinstalar dispositivo”.
- Marca la Opción Importante: Asegúrate de marcar la casilla „Intentar quitar el software de controlador de este dispositivo”. Esto es crucial para eliminar completamente la versión defectuosa o conflictiva del sistema.
- Confirma y Reinicia: Haz clic en „Desinstalar” y luego reinicia tu computadora.
Paso 2.3: Instalar un Nuevo Controlador
Después de reiniciar, Windows intentará reinstalar un controlador genérico. Puedes optar por:
- Dejar que Windows lo Haga: A veces, simplemente con desinstalar el anterior y dejar que Windows lo detecte y reinstale automáticamente al reiniciar, se resuelve el conflicto.
- Instalar desde el Fabricante: La mejor opción es visitar el sitio web del fabricante de tu hardware (por ejemplo, NVIDIA, AMD, Intel, Realtek) y descargar la última versión del controlador específico para tu modelo y sistema operativo. 💻 Instálalo manualmente siguiendo las instrucciones del fabricante. Los controladores de los fabricantes suelen ser más optimizados que los genéricos de Windows.
Una vez instalado, intenta buscar actualizaciones de nuevo para ver si el error persiste.
Método 3: Ejecutar el Solucionador de Problemas de Windows Update (La Herramienta Interna) 🩺
Windows cuenta con una herramienta integrada para diagnosticar y corregir problemas comunes de actualización. A menudo, esta herramienta puede identificar y arreglar la causa raíz del error 0x80070103.
- Accede al Solucionador: Ve a „Configuración” (tecla Windows + I) > „Actualización y seguridad” > „Solucionar problemas” (o „Otros solucionadores de problemas” en versiones más recientes de Windows 10/11).
- Ejecuta el Solucionador de Windows Update: Busca „Windows Update” en la lista y haz clic en „Ejecutar el solucionador de problemas”.
- Sigue las Instrucciones: El sistema escaneará y aplicará las correcciones automáticas que encuentre. Reinicia tu PC después de que el proceso haya terminado.
Método 4: Restablecer los Componentes de Windows Update (Un Reinicio Profundo) 🚀
Si los métodos anteriores no han funcionado, es posible que los componentes de Windows Update estén dañados o corruptos. Restablecerlos a su estado predeterminado puede resolver el problema. Este método implica el uso del Símbolo del sistema con privilegios de administrador.
- Abre el Símbolo del Sistema como Administrador: Busca „cmd” en la barra de búsqueda de Windows, haz clic derecho sobre „Símbolo del sistema” y selecciona „Ejecutar como administrador”.
- Detén los Servicios de Windows Update: Escribe los siguientes comandos, presionando Enter después de cada uno:
net stop bits
net stop wuauserv
net stop appidsvc
net stop cryptsvc
- Elimina o Renombra las Carpetas de Distribución:
ren %systemroot%SoftwareDistribution SoftwareDistribution.old
ren %systemroot%system32catroot2 catroot2.old
Estos comandos renombran las carpetas donde Windows almacena los archivos de actualización. Al hacerlo, Windows creará carpetas nuevas y limpias la próxima vez que intente actualizarse.
- Inicia los Servicios de Windows Update: Escribe los siguientes comandos, presionando Enter después de cada uno:
net start bits
net start wuauserv
net start appidsvc
net start cryptsvc
- Reinicia y Comprueba: Reinicia tu PC y luego intenta buscar actualizaciones de nuevo.
Método 5: Usar el Editor de Directivas de Grupo Local o el Registro (Para Usuarios Avanzados) 💡
Este método es más avanzado y está diseñado para aquellos que buscan un control más granular sobre cómo Windows gestiona los controladores a través de Windows Update. Si no estás seguro, es mejor dejarlo en manos de alguien con más experiencia.
5.1 Editor de Directivas de Grupo Local (gpedit.msc – Solo en versiones Pro/Enterprise)
Permite configurar políticas que impidan a Windows Update incluir controladores en sus actualizaciones, lo que puede ser útil si los controladores del fabricante son tu prioridad.
- Abre el Editor de Directivas de Grupo Local: Presiona
Windows + R
, escribegpedit.msc
y presiona Enter. - Navega a la Política: Ve a
Configuración del equipo > Plantillas administrativas > Componentes de Windows > Windows Update > No incluir controladores con las actualizaciones de Windows
. - Habilita la Política: Haz doble clic en ella, selecciona „Habilitada” y luego haz clic en „Aplicar” y „Aceptar”.
- Reinicia el Servicio de Windows Update: Puedes hacerlo desde los servicios (
services.msc
) o reiniciando tu PC.
Ten en cuenta que habilitar esta política evitará que Windows Update instale CUALQUIER controlador, lo que significa que deberás gestionar tus controladores manualmente a partir de ahora.
5.2 Registro de Windows (regedit – Para todas las versiones, con precaución)
Si tienes una versión Home de Windows, o prefieres editar el registro, puedes lograr un efecto similar. ¡Maneja el registro con extrema precaución, un cambio incorrecto puede causar inestabilidad en el sistema!
- Abre el Editor del Registro: Presiona
Windows + R
, escriberegedit
y presiona Enter. Acepta el aviso de UAC. - Navega a la Ruta: Ve a la siguiente clave:
HKEY_LOCAL_MACHINESOFTWAREPoliciesMicrosoftWindowsWindowsUpdate
. Si la claveWindowsUpdate
no existe dentro deWindows
, créala haciendo clic derecho enWindows > Nuevo > Clave
y nombrándolaWindowsUpdate
. - Crea un Nuevo Valor DWORD: Dentro de la clave
WindowsUpdate
, haz clic derecho en el espacio en blanco del panel derecho, seleccionaNuevo > Valor DWORD (32 bits)
y nómbraloExcludeWUDriversInQualityUpdate
. - Modifica el Valor: Haz doble clic en
ExcludeWUDriversInQualityUpdate
y establece su „Información del valor” en1
. Haz clic en „Aceptar”.
¡Advertencia importante! Editar el registro de Windows es una tarea delicada. Un error puede provocar inestabilidad en el sistema o incluso impedir su inicio. Asegúrate de seguir las instrucciones con precisión y, si es posible, crea un punto de restauración del sistema antes de realizar cualquier modificación. Tu seguridad es lo primero.
Reinicia tu equipo para que los cambios surtan efecto. Este valor impedirá que Windows Update descargue e instale automáticamente los controladores. Deberás obtenerlos directamente de los fabricantes.
Opinión Basada en Datos Reales: La Gestión de Controladores es Clave 🔑
Desde mi experiencia, el error 0x80070103 y otros problemas relacionados con la instalación de controladores son increíblemente comunes. De hecho, una proporción significativa de los fallos de actualización de Windows están directamente vinculados a conflictos de controladores. Esto se debe a que Windows Update intenta ser un „todo en uno” y, aunque es excelente para muchas cosas, a veces sus controladores genéricos no son los más adecuados para el hardware específico de cada usuario. Los fabricantes de hardware invierten mucho en optimizar sus propios controladores para un rendimiento y una estabilidad máximos.
Por ello, mi recomendación, basada en la prevalencia de estos problemas, es dar siempre prioridad a los controladores proporcionados por el fabricante de tu componente (tarjeta gráfica, placa base, etc.) sobre los que ofrece Windows Update. Si bien los controladores de Windows son convenientes, a menudo carecen de las optimizaciones y características adicionales que ofrecen las versiones del fabricante. Considera el método de „ocultar la actualización” o incluso las opciones más avanzadas de gpedit/registro para tener un mayor control sobre qué controladores se instalan, asegurando así un sistema más estable y un rendimiento superior.
Consejos Adicionales para un Mantenimiento Óptimo 💡
Para evitar futuros problemas y mantener tu sistema funcionando sin problemas:
- Ejecuta Scans de Integridad del Sistema: Utiliza el Comprobador de archivos de sistema (SFC) y la herramienta DISM regularmente. Abre el Símbolo del sistema como administrador y ejecuta
sfc /scannow
y luegoDISM /Online /Cleanup-Image /RestoreHealth
. Estas herramientas reparan archivos de sistema corruptos. - Mantén tu Windows Actualizado: Aunque parezca contradictorio, mantener el resto de tu sistema actualizado puede prevenir muchos problemas. Asegúrate de instalar las actualizaciones de seguridad y de calidad restantes.
- Monitoriza el Rendimiento: Presta atención a cualquier comportamiento inusual después de una actualización. El monitoreo proactivo puede ayudarte a identificar problemas antes de que se agraven.
- Precaución con Herramientas de Terceros: Sé muy cauteloso con los „actualizadores de controladores” de terceros, ya que muchos pueden instalar software no deseado o controladores incorrectos. Siempre es mejor obtener los controladores directamente del fabricante del hardware.
Conclusión: ¡Victoria a la Vista! 🎉
El error 0x80070103 puede ser un verdadero dolor de cabeza, pero como hemos visto, no es un problema insuperable. Con la información y las herramientas adecuadas, puedes abordarlo con confianza y restaurar la paz en tus procesos de actualización de Windows.
Espero que esta guía detallada te haya proporcionado las respuestas y las soluciones que necesitabas. Recuerda que la paciencia y el seguimiento de los pasos son clave. ¡No dejes que un simple código de error te gane la batalla! Tu experiencia con Windows debería ser fluida y sin interrupciones, y ahora tienes el conocimiento para lograrlo. Si un método no funciona, no te rindas; prueba el siguiente. ¡Estamos juntos en esto!